1. Physical Injuries from Accidents

Physical harm is often the result of traffic collisions in Uber rides. These incidents can lead to numerous bodily harm, such as scratches, fractures, whiplash, or even serious trauma like brain injuries or spinal cord damage.

For example, a passenger might suffer a concussion if the Uber driver brakes suddenly or collides with another vehicle. Similarly, drivers can also get hurt, especially in situations such as rear-end collisions or rollovers.

Legal Remedies:

Uber provides up to $1 million in liability coverage during active rides, which may be used to compensate victims for medical expenses, lost wages, and pain and suffering. Additionally, drivers’ personal auto insurance might be relevant if the accident occurs while the app is off. Victims can additionally pursue personal injury lawsuits to seek compensation if the rideshare company’s coverage or the at-fault party’s policy is insufficient.

To strengthen case, victims should: • Collect evidence, such as photos of the accident scene and medical reports. • Obtain a police report. • Consult a personal injury attorney to ensure fair compensation.

2. Assaults and Physical Altercations

While less frequent as accidents, incidents of physical assault during Uber rides are still a significant concern. Passengers have reported being assaulted by drivers, and drivers sometimes become victims of aggression by unruly passengers. Injuries from such events can include bruises, lacerations, and, in extreme cases, life-threatening trauma.

By way of example, a passenger may be assaulted by an intoxicated driver, or a driver could be attacked from a passenger refusing to pay. Such events don’t just lead to injuries but also create an atmosphere of fear and distrust.

Legal Remedies:

Victims of assault can pursue both criminal and civil remedies. Criminal charges can hold the perpetrator accountable, which might result in penalties such as fines or imprisonment. Victims might also file civil lawsuits for compensation, covering health expenses, emotional distress, and other damages.

Uber asserts that it conducts background checks on drivers, but when an assault occurs, victims might claim negligence on Uber’s part. Filing a claim for negligent hiring or insufficient safety measures can hold the company.

Steps to take after an assault: • Contact law enforcement immediately. • Seek medical attention. • File a report with Uber and retain a copy for legal proceedings.
